    EU court draws line between journalism and paid criminal record databases

    (CN) — Selling access to people’s criminal records does not become journalism simply because a company says it is, Europe’s highest court ruled Thursday.

    ND, convicted of a criminal offense in Sweden in 2011, has spent years trying to have that judgment removed from Lexbase, a searchable database operated by Legal Newsdesk Sweden. He is seeking 300,000 Swedish krona, about $31,000, in damages, arguing the company violated the European Union’s privacy law by refusing to erase his personal data.
